I think it came down to two factors on O'Brien choosing TBS for his new 2300 hours ET show:

1) He doesn't force the Fox network to do the very expensive process of clearing time at 11:00 pm locally for the show for every Fox affiliate. People forget that in the spring of 1993, even with David Letterman's name recognition it took a LOT of convincing (and some arm-twisting!) by CBS to get most of its affiliates to carry The Late Show with David Letterman by the time that show premiered.

2) TBS is available in both standard definiition and high definition forms on satellite TV and most cable systems across the USA, which means most anyone with a cable subscription can see the show anyway.

Hadn't heard about the five-year part of the deal before your post. Here's the source:
http://articles.latimes.com/2010/apr...an13-2010apr13
As part of his deal with Time Warner's Turner Broadcasting to host a late-night show on TBS, O'Brien will have ownership of the show. That will give him the potential to make a lot more money then if he were just a hired hand hosting a show owned by a network. O'Brien's deal is for five years.
